Immerse yourself in the enchanting world of Ermanno Wolf-Ferrari with his captivating album "Wolf-Ferrari: Trios & Duos for Strings." Released on September 28, 1999, under the CPO label, this album is a testament to Wolf-Ferrari's mastery of the opera genre, showcasing his intricate compositions and melodic brilliance. Spanning a duration of 1 hour and 6 minutes, the album features a collection of string trios and duets that are sure to captivate any classical music enthusiast.
The album opens with the String Trio in B Minor, a three-movement piece that sets the stage for the rest of the album with its lively Allegro and serene Larghetto. The Duet in G Minor, Op. 33 follows, offering a blend of moderate Allegro and a soothing Barcarola. The String Trio in A Minor, Op. 32, completes the first half of the album, featuring a tranquil Pastorale and a spirited Allegro.
The second half of the album begins with the Introduzione e balletto, Op. 35, a piece that introduces a ballet with an enchanting introduction and a lively ballet movement. The album concludes with the String Trio in A Minor, Op. 32, revisiting the piece with a fresh perspective.
